MatlabCode

本站所有资源均为高质量资源,各种姿势下载。

您现在的位置是:MatlabCode > 资源下载 > 一般算法 > 基于MATLAB的直方图均衡化人脸表情图像预处理系统

基于MATLAB的直方图均衡化人脸表情图像预处理系统

资 源 简 介

本项目利用MATLAB实现人脸表情图像的自动化预处理流程,包括图像尺寸归一化与直方图均衡化处理,有效增强图像对比度,为后续表情识别任务提供高质量输入数据。

详 情 说 明

人脸表情图像预处理系统

项目介绍

本项目实现了一个自动化的人脸表情图像预处理流程。系统能够读取人脸表情图像数据,通过图像大小归一化和直方图均衡化技术对图像进行预处理,最终输出尺寸统一、对比度增强的人脸表情图像,为后续的表情识别或分类任务提供高质量的数据集。

功能特性

  • 图像大小归一化:将输入图像统一调整为标准尺寸,确保数据一致性
  • 直方图均衡化:自动增强图像对比度,改善图像质量
  • 多格式支持:支持常见的图像格式(如.jpg、.png、.bmp等)
  • 批量处理:能够同时处理单张或多张人脸表情图像
  • 背景适应性强:无论图像背景如何,都能有效进行人脸表情图像预处理

使用方法

  1. 将需要预处理的人脸表情图像放置在指定目录中
  2. 运行主程序,系统将自动执行以下处理流程:
- 读取输入图像 - 对图像进行大小归一化处理 - 应用直方图均衡化技术增强图像对比度 - 保存预处理后的图像到输出目录
  1. 预处理完成的图像可直接用于后续的图像分析或机器学习任务

系统要求

  • MATLAB 环境
  • 图像处理工具箱(Image Processing Toolbox)

文件说明

主程序文件实现了整个预处理系统的核心功能,包括图像读取与加载、尺寸标准化处理、对比度增强算法执行以及结果保存等完整流程。该文件封装了从输入图像到输出预处理结果的全部操作步骤,确保人脸表情图像能够按照既定规格完成自动化预处理。